Me Rongo Peace Congress
Rekohu, November 2011

The Congress has been an event that has been part of the cultural identity of the Chatham Islands for hundreds of years. A commitment to establishing and holding on to a covenant of peace and conflict resolution has been in place on Rēkohu for over 500 years – the world’s oldest known consistent peace tradition.
Moriori regularly held gatherings to affirm the covenant, particularly in response to crises. This Congress only differs in that we are gathering from around the globe. In 2009 Hokotehi held the blessing for the World March for Peace and Non-Violence and then attended the close of the march in Punta de Vacas, Argentina three months later. In 2010, Hokotehi facilitated a Congress session on Peace, Sustainability and Respect at the 12th International Society of Ethnobiologists Congress in Tofino, Canada where we were joined by presenters from the Hopi Nation and Kanaka Maoli from Hawai’i. The 2011 Congress aimed to build on these special events and become a regular learning experience (every second year) in the lead up to the creation of an international Peace Education Centre on the island.
I spoke at the conference about holistic learning as a way to support balance and peace.
